What are phonics worksheets for 2nd graders?
Phonics worksheets for 2nd graders are educational activities that help children develop their understanding of sound-letter relationships to improve their reading and spelling skills. These worksheets typically include exercises such as matching words with their corresponding sounds, identifying rhyming words, blending sounds to form words, and practicing phonemic awareness activities. Overall, phonics worksheets aim to enhance students' phonics skills and literacy comprehension at a second-grade level.

What types of activities are included in phonics worksheets?
Phonics worksheets typically include activities such as matching letters to their corresponding sounds, blending and segmenting sounds to form words, identifying beginning and ending sounds in words, sorting words by their vowel sounds, and practicing reading and writing words with specific phonetic patterns. These activities help students develop their phonemic awareness and decoding skills, which are vital for reading and spelling.
How do phonics worksheets teach students to decode words?
Phonics worksheets help students decode words by breaking down words into smaller, more manageable parts such as individual letters or letter combinations. Through exercises like matching letters to their sounds, blending sounds to form words, or identifying words with similar spelling patterns, students learn to recognize and apply phonetic rules to sound out and read words accurately. This systematic approach to phonics instruction reinforces the relationship between letters and sounds, ultimately improving students' ability to decode unfamiliar words independently.

How can phonics worksheets be differentiated for different learning levels?
Phonics worksheets can be differentiated for different learning levels by altering the complexity of the words being used, adjusting the number of letters or syllables in each word, including pictures to support understanding, providing word banks or prompts, varying the type of questions or activities included, and offering additional challenges for higher levels such as asking students to create sentences using the words or identify specific phonetic patterns within the words.
What are some common components of phonics worksheets?
Common components of phonics worksheets include activities such as matching letters to their sounds, identifying beginning and ending letter sounds, working on blending and segmenting sounds to form words, practicing vowel sounds and patterns, engaging in word building and word families exercises, and implementing phonics rules and patterns like digraphs, diphthongs, and silent letters. Additionally, worksheets may include opportunities for students to practice reading and spelling words with specific phonetic patterns or sounds.
Are there any specific strategies or techniques used in phonics worksheets for 2nd graders?
Yes, phonics worksheets for 2nd graders often include strategies such as identifying and matching letter sounds to corresponding letters, practicing blending letters together to form words, and segmenting words into individual sounds. Additionally, activities like word families, rhyming words, and identifying vowel patterns help reinforce phonics skills in 2nd graders. Visual aids, puzzles, and interactive games are also commonly used to engage learners and make phonics practice fun and effective.
